So what is it? It’s a low-calorie frozen treat in plain or green tea flavors, piled with fruit, granola, chocolate chips and more toppings. Recently there’s been a lot of controversy over what is in a Pinkberry – California health officials have ruled the chain can no longer call that fat-free frosty stuff "frozen yogurt," since it doesn't contain enough active cultures to qualify.
